Bridgework Benefits Drivers, State's Biggest Bat Roost

A busy northwest Georgia bridge and the massive colony of bats that call it home are both better off due to recent work that preserved the structure and its wildlife. The Interstate 75 bridge near Calhoun averages 72,000 vehicles a day. Yet it also doubles as the largest known bridge-roost for bats in the state, according to Katrina Morris, a senior wildlife biologist who leads bat research for the Georgia Department of Natural Resources....
